Re: NOAA-reports erroneous character *Fixed in 3035* Howeve
solved, in cumulus.ini the line 179 (UTF8encode=1)must be "1" and when i tick utf8 encode on ui cmx, there is no change, close cmx, change value 0 to 1 and restart cmx and well done .
